How to calculate annual temperature

Geography
1 answer:
son4ous [18]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

Calculate Mean Annual Temperature

Add the mean monthly temperatures for the months of the calendar year, January to December, together, and then divide by 12. This will be the mean annual temperature.

Describe tectonic plates and explain how they "float" on the Earth's surface (what do they float on and what causes their
Rudiy27
Tectonic plates is a theory that the lithosphere is separated into plates that move over the asthenosphere, the molten upper portion of the mantle. Oceanic and continental plates come together, spread apart, and interact at boundaries all over the planet.
Tectonic plates float on top of the molten rock and moving around the planet. The heat from radioactive processes within the planet's interior causes the plates to move, sometimes toward and sometimes away from each other. This movement is called plate motion, or tectonic shift.
